Output e75c57faba63dc3e5aef19dc74c17b0c3b38fed66e9f8e1c8ea0ebb47544e2e4:0

value
68092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f6256e9ea1009bbbe6f9066f0082868b62fae4a OP_EQUAL
address
3GDmAnyc7urjhD58sdfKRYkHUzHgUiJehj
transaction
e75c57faba63dc3e5aef19dc74c17b0c3b38fed66e9f8e1c8ea0ebb47544e2e4
confirmations
5333
spent
true